Output 5bc26e367c66e138dfad27859823e215367751c2452d4bcbac1786d04258388e:21

value
2184824
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35bc90369fbf3760f781696e810e3769afb91397 OP_EQUAL
address
36b9dKZe5Ygei64TMtirY6Jh7JBH3Ra1aQ
transaction
5bc26e367c66e138dfad27859823e215367751c2452d4bcbac1786d04258388e
spent
true